Sri Lanka holiday offers offer an immersive encounter throughout a vacation spot that combines historical heritage, spectacular landscapes, lively wildlife and tranquil beach locations within a one compact island. Normally referred to as the Pearl on the Indian Ocean, Sri Lanka captivates travellers with its variety, making Sri Lanka getaway offers